前端开发命名规范

 

一 . 变量命名

  名方式: 小驼峰式命名方法  

    命名规范: 类型+对象描述的方式,如果没有明确的类型,就可以使前缀为名词 

类型 小写字母 
array a 
boolean b 
function fn 
int i 
object o 
regular r 
string s

二 . 函数命名

  命名方式: 小驼峰方式 ( 构造函数使用大驼峰命名法 ) 

  命名规则:前缀为动词 

动词 含义 返回值 
can 判断是否可执行某个动作 ( 权限 ) 函数返回一个布尔值。true:可执行;false:不可执行 
has 判断是否含有某个值 函数返回一个布尔值。true:含有此值;false:不含有此值 
is 判断是否为某个值 函数返回一个布尔值。true:为某个值;false:不为某个值 
get 获取某个值 函数返回一个非布尔值 
set 设置某个值 无返回值、返回是否设置成功或者返回链式对象

三 . 常量命名

  命名方法:全部大写 

  命名规范:使用大写字母和下划线来组合命名,下划线用以分割单词 

 var MAX_COUNT = 10;
 var URL = 'http://www.baidu.com';

四 . css 规范

  ID和class的命名 

  ID和class的名称总是使用可以反应元素目的和用途的名称,或其他通用的名称,代替表象和晦涩难懂的名称 

五 . css使用规范

  属性值如果为0.3时,应该改为 .3 

  属性值为0是,不应该带单位 

  url()不应该使用"" 

  属性值: 后应该跟一空格 

 

待续----

 

posted @ 2018-11-15 11:10  Ralapgao  阅读(2599)  评论(0编辑  收藏  举报